Breakdown:

Spring 99 (20): (Countess, Cronin, Akwari, Kalso, Martin, Onyewu, Roberts, Yi, DBeasley, Beckerman, Bolin, Chillemi, Cutler, Gregorio, Jackson, Trembly, Convey, Rivera, Cila, Donovan)

Fall 99 (18): (Countess, Cronin, Akwari, Kalso, Martin, Onyewu, Yi, DBeasley, Beckerman, Detter, Cutler, Gregorio, Jackson, Trembly, Convey, Withers, Cila, A Thompson)

Spring 00 (18): (Riffett, Schuerman, Mario Rodriquez, Chun, Griffen, Harvey, Lancos, Pearce, Simo, Capano, Stone, Villalobos, Marco Rodriquez, Fiore, Mapp, P Johnson, E Johnson, Quaranta)

Fall 00 (20): (Williams, Schuerman, Marshall, Chun, Griffen, Harvey, Lancos, Pearce, Simo, Capano, Stone, Villalobos, D Johnson, Magee, Mapp, P Johnson, E Johnson, Quaranta, Wahl, Freeman)

Spring 01 (20): (Williams, Schuerman, Marshall, Chun, Griffen, Harvey, Lancos, Pearce, Simo, Capano, Stone, Villalobos, D Johnson, Magee, Mapp, P Johnson, E Johnson, Quaranta*,Wahl, Freeman)

* left during semester to join DC United

Fall 01 (18): (Marfuggi, Schuerman, Forbes, Olatomiwa, Griffen, Vogl, Lancos, Owens, Gonzalez, Capano, Stone, Villalobos, Gaven, Magee, Mapp, DiRaimondo, Harrington, Ashe)

Spring 02 (20): (Marfuggi, Hahn, McDonald, Olatomiwa, Harrison, Vogl, Helton, Owens, Gonzalez, Wileman, Grazier, Gomez, Gaven, Lewis, Colaluca, Spector, DiRaimondo, Harrington, Ashe, Adu)

Fall 02 (30): (Marfuggi, Olatomiwa, Harrison, Vogl, Helton, Owens, Gonzalez, Wileman, Grazier, Gomez, Gaven, Spector, DiRaimondo, Harrington, Ashe, Adu,
Rein, Sandbo, Chevannes, Valentin, Curfman, Oot, Germani, Ward, Masceranis, Szetela, Jimenez, Watson, Peterson, Bradley)

1999 Team
Devin Countess- (UCLA) Dallas Burn MLS
Steve Cronin- Santa Clara
Nelson Akwari- (UCLA) Metros MLS
Greg Martin- Notre Dame
Oguchi Onyewu- (Clemson) Metz France
Matt Roberts- Maryland
Alexander Yi- (UCLA) Royal Antwerp Bel
Damarcus Beasley- (LAG MLS) Chicago Fire MLS
Kyle Beckerman- (Miami MLS) Colorado MLS
Danny Bolin- Wake Forest
Filippo Chillemi- Notre Dame
Ken Cutler- Clemson
Landon Donovan- (Bayer Leverkusen) San Jose MLS
Adolfo Gregorio- UCLA
Bryan Jackson- (FC Norad Holl, Kilkenny City Ire, Kingstonian Eng) unknown current status
Seth Trembly- Colorado MLS
Jordan Cila- Duke
Bobby Convey- DC United MLS
Raul Rivera- (Fresno State, Prop 48 never played)
Abe Thompson- Maryland
Justin Detter- Notre Dame
Peter Withers- Ohio State
Kellen Kalso- (Indiana) Michigan State

2001 Team
zach riffett- High School Senior
adam schuerman- UCONN
marco rodriquez- Cal State Fullerton
david chun- SMU
gray griffen- Furman
jordan harvey- UCLA
chris lancos- Maryland
heath pearce- Portland
chefik simo- Furman
craig capano- Chicago Fire (MLS)
jordan stone- Dallas Burn (MLS)
josh villalobos- Furman
mario rodriquez- Cal State Fullerton
daniel foire- (unknown)
justin mapp- DC United (MLS)
paul johnson- Virginia
ed johnson- Dallas Burn (MLS)
santino quaranta-DC United (MLS)
chad marshall- Stanford
david johnson- Willem II (Holland)
mike magee- (unattached)
tyson wahl- California
hunter freeman- Virginia
erik forbes- Clemson
ford williams- North Carolina
